What is a remote merchant?

A Remote Merchant is responsible for managing online sales, sourcing products, and optimizing e-commerce platforms from a remote location. They handle supplier relationships, pricing strategies, and digital marketing efforts to drive sales. This role often involves analyzing market trends and customer behavior to enhance business performance. Remote Merchants typically work for e-commerce companies, dropshipping businesses, or as independent sellers. Strong organizational and communication skills are essential for success in this field.

What are the typical daily responsibilities of a remote merchant?

A Remote Merchant typically spends their day managing product listings, optimizing pricing and promotions, monitoring inventory, and responding to customer inquiries across various online platforms. They also analyze sales data, collaborate with suppliers and logistics partners, and execute digital marketing campaigns to boost visibility and drive revenue. Depending on the company's size, you may work independently or as part of a remote team, requiring regular virtual meetings and updates. This role involves balancing operational tasks with strategic thinking to ensure an optimal shopping experience and business growth.

Job Description/Responsibilities 

Note: This role is fully remote. No flexibility outside of these locations: Georgia (Atlanta), Kentucky (Louisville), Ohio (Cincinnati), or Texas (Dallas or Houston) 

This Category Manager role will deliver best-in-class insights, analytics, and category strategies that drive growth for both Sazerac brands and supported retailer partners across the Small Format channel. The ideal candidate is an experienced CPG professional with proven ability to translate complex data into clear, actionable insights that fuel sales execution, shelf expansion, and retailer profitability. Known as a fact-based storyteller who partners closely with field sales, operates autonomously in remote environments, and focuses relentlessly on business impact, not just reporting. 

Job Description:  

  • Deliver integrated consumer, category, and market insights that inform retailer strategy and in-store execution across the Small Format channel. 
  • Act as a category steward for major convenience and value chain partners, developing insight-led recommendations to help grow their overall spirits business through our brands and initiatives. 
  • Identify and prioritize incremental sales, space, and assortment opportunities that drive mutual growth for retailers and the company. 
  • Develop bite-sized, easy-to-sell insights that help field sales teams unlock distribution, displays, and shelf growth in independent stores. 
  • Translate complex data into clear selling stories that sales teams can confidently use in customer conversations. 
  • Partner closely with sales leadership to align insights with executional priorities and commercial initiatives. 
  • Analyze and synthesize data from syndicated sources (e.g., Nielsen, Circana), panel data (e.g., Numerator), and retailer-specific systems to uncover growth drivers. 
  • Use tools such as Power BI, Excel, and planogram software to create compelling visuals and narratives that focus on "what to do next," not just "what happened." 
  • Deliver custom analyses and special projects that support customer planning, leadership decisions, and strategic initiatives. 
  • Operate autonomously in a remote-first environment, proactively identifying opportunities and driving projects from idea to execution. 
  • Conduct periodic in-market store visits to assess shelf conditions, validate insights, and uncover real-world opportunities. 
  • Stay current on industry trends, shopper behavior, and competitive activity to ensure insights remain forward-looking and relevant. 
  • Build and document scalable processes and best practices that improve efficiency and enable future growth. 
  • Create best-in-class tools for both internal and external stakeholders such as scorecards, case studies, merchandising standards, etc.
